Why do I need this? 🤔

Many phone holders struggle to maintain their grip when temperatures start to climb (or drop), but not this one. The Suuson can maintain adhesion in temperatures ranging from -4°F to 230°F. If you remove it and it loses its stickiness, a quick rinse with soap and water will make it like new again.
